This is the first monograph devoted to biological roles of selenium in nutrition and health of ruminants including dairy and beef cows and small ruminants. It is written by the world's expert in the area.

About the author










Peter F. Surai Ph.D. (1983), D.Sc. (1991), is Professor at Vitagene and Health Research Centre, UK and an honorary professor at seven universities. He is the author of Selenium in Nutrition and Health (2006), Selenium in Poultry Nutrition and Health (2018) and Selenium in Pig Nutrition and Health (2021).
